Granted it is an expensive solution to what is really a "non" problem. VGA cables will allow you to up your display to the same resolution as 1080 the only drawback is you wont get the same colour depth as you will through component and hdmi. The difference between 1080i and 1080p is noticeable but the resolution is exactly the same as is the colour depth, progessive scanning draws both the horizontal and vertical lines simultaneously so you perceive a slightly smoother image onscreen. But as you mentioned running on component is more than adequate especially as alot of TV's don't support 1080p anyway

That is an April fools joke. Aside from the fact that the specification of the hard drive isn't commercially available the controller they are showing a pic of is the "OLD" Microsoft Sidewinder Freestyle Pro pad which came out on the PC way back in like 98 or 99, it used to be bundled with motocross madness which was one of about 3 games developers actually bothered developing for it's tilt controls.
